The Ancient Language of Plants
Long before modern medicine, people across cultures turned to the natural world for healing. Egyptians used essential oils for religious ceremonies, cosmetics and medicinal purposes. In Ancient Greece, physicians like Hippocrates used herbs as the foundation of health. In India, Ayurveda recognised the energetic and physical properties of plants. And in Anatolia and the wider Middle East, generations preserved ancient botanical knowledge rooted in both spiritual and empirical traditions.
These early wellness systems recognised what science would later confirm: nature knows how to restore balance.
Scents with a Story: Timeless Botanicals We Still Use Today
Many of the ingredients in our formulations have stood the test of time, not just because they smell beautiful, but because they offer powerful support for body and mind. Here are a few examples:
- Frankincense: Used in ancient rituals and embalming, frankincense was known as a sacred oil. Today, studies show it may help reduce inflammation and support emotional regulation.
- Lavender: From Roman bathhouses to Victorian herbal sachets, lavender has long been cherished for its calming effects. Modern research backs its benefits for anxiety and sleep support.
- Bergamot: Used for medicinal purposes in Ancient Greece and Rome, bergamot has been scientifically shown to evoke positive feelings and boost your mood.
- Myrrh: Valued in traditional Chinese and Middle Eastern medicine for its wound-healing properties. Myrrh contains sesquiterpenes: compounds that may have antimicrobial and anti-inflammatory effects.
These botanicals aren’t trends, they’re traditions with data to support their enduring use.
